-- | Decompose an applied type into its individual components. For example, this:
--
-- @
-- Either Int Char
-- @
--
-- would be unfolded to this:
--
-- @
-- ('ConT' ''Either, ['ConT' ''Int, 'ConT' ''Char])
-- @
--
-- This function ignores explicit parentheses and visible kind applications.
unfoldType :: Type -> (Type, [Type])
unfoldType = go []
  where
    go :: [Type] -> Type -> (Type, [Type])
    go acc (ForallT _ _ ty) = go acc ty
    go acc (AppT ty1 ty2)   = go (ty2:acc) ty1
    go acc (SigT ty _)      = go acc ty
#if MIN_VERSION_template_haskell(2,11,0)
    go acc (ParensT ty)     = go acc ty
#endif
#if MIN_VERSION_template_haskell(2,15,0)
    go acc (AppKindT ty _)  = go acc ty
#endif
    go acc ty               = (ty, acc)

-- Construct a 'Type' using the datatype's type constructor and type
-- parameters. Unlike 'D.datatypeType', kind signatures are preserved to
-- some extent. (See the comments for 'dropSigsIfNonDataFam' below for more
-- details on this.)
datatypeTypeKinded :: D.DatatypeInfo -> Type
datatypeTypeKinded di
  = foldl AppT (ConT (D.datatypeName di))
  $ dropSigsIfNonDataFam
  $ D.datatypeInstTypes di
  where
    {-
    In an effort to prevent users from having to enable KindSignatures every
    time that they use lens' TH functionality, we strip off reified kind
    annotations from when:

    1. The kind of a type does not contain any kind variables. If it *does*
       contain kind variables, we want to preserve them so that we can generate
       type signatures that preserve the dependency order of kind and type
       variables. (The data types in test/T917.hs contain examples where this
       is important.) This will require enabling `PolyKinds`, but since
       `PolyKinds` implies `KindSignatures`, we can at least accomplish two
       things at once.
    2. The data type is not an instance of a data family. We make an exception
       for data family instances, since the presence or absence of a kind
       annotation can be the difference between typechecking or not.
       (See T917DataFam in tests/T917.hs for an example.) Moreover, the
       `TypeFamilies` extension implies `KindSignatures`.
    -}
    dropSigsIfNonDataFam :: [Type] -> [Type]
    dropSigsIfNonDataFam
      | isDataFamily (D.datatypeVariant di) = id
      | otherwise                           = map dropSig

    dropSig :: Type -> Type
    dropSig (SigT t k) | null (D.freeVariables k) = t
    dropSig t                                     = t

-- | Template Haskell wants type variables declared in a forall, so
-- we find all free type variables in a given type and declare them.
quantifyType :: Cxt -> Type -> Type
quantifyType = quantifyType' Set.empty

-- | This function works like 'quantifyType' except that it takes
-- a list of variables to exclude from quantification.
quantifyType' :: Set Name -> Cxt -> Type -> Type
quantifyType' exclude c t = ForallT vs c t
  where
  vs = filter (\tvb -> D.tvName tvb `Set.notMember` exclude)
     $ D.changeTVFlags D.SpecifiedSpec
     $ D.freeVariablesWellScoped (t:concatMap predTypes c) -- stable order

  predTypes :: Pred -> [Type]
#if MIN_VERSION_template_haskell(2,10,0)
  predTypes p = [p]
#else
  predTypes (ClassP _ ts)  = ts
  predTypes (EqualP t1 t2) = [t1, t2]
#endif

------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- Manually quoted names
------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- By manually generating these names we avoid needing to use the
-- TemplateHaskell language extension when compiling the lens library.
-- This allows the library to be used in stage1 cross-compilers.

lensPackageKey         :: String
#ifdef CURRENT_PACKAGE_KEY
lensPackageKey          = CURRENT_PACKAGE_KEY
#else
lensPackageKey          = "lens-" ++ showVersion version
#endif

mkLensName_tc          :: String -> String -> Name
mkLensName_tc           = mkNameG_tc lensPackageKey

mkLensName_v           :: String -> String -> Name
mkLensName_v            = mkNameG_v lensPackageKey
